description 碩士 === 國立中正大學 === 機械工程學系暨研究所 === 101 === Counting colonies of bacteria or other microorganisms growing on an agar plate are used to estimate the density of microorganisms within a liquid culture. It is important that the counting is accurate, consistent, and fast. However, the colony counting is usually done manually and is laborious and subject to user bias and misuse, which results in inaccurate counts. To mitigate the tedium associated with manual counting and reduce the user bias, we proposed to develop an automatic colony counting method for bacteria or other microorganisms growing on an agar plate by image processing.
